Title: Materials Data on PrBrO by Materials Project

PrOBr is Matlockite structured and crystallizes in the tetragonal P4/nmm space group. The structure is two-dimensional and consists of one PrOBr sheet oriented in the (0, 0, 1) direction. Pr3+ is bonded in a 4-coordinate geometry to four equivalent O2- and four equivalent Br1- atoms. All Pr–O bond lengths are 2.37 Å. All Pr–Br bond lengths are 3.30 Å. O2- is bonded to four equivalent Pr3+ atoms to form a mixture of edge and corner-sharing OPr4 tetrahedra. Br1- is bonded in a 4-coordinate geometry to four equivalent Pr3+ atoms.
